Output 52bb53569d2c63cfbaf83a542616378c0d8936eccccb7856da308c84260b86e5:3

value
43398425
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db92d9b2abdecdb6d28bc14f64ac464edd8ede7 OP_EQUALVERIFY OP_CHECKSIG
address
1JJAYfEt6x9jyiiEKM1fmN13pqaDJ3exfb
transaction
52bb53569d2c63cfbaf83a542616378c0d8936eccccb7856da308c84260b86e5
spent
true